Analyze why logic, emotion, credibility are all necessary for a persuasive argument

Logic is important because when you're seeking to persuade, you want to make sure your argument makes sense. Being irrational is the worst trait to have when you're seeking to persuade.

Emotion is important because that's one way to persuade your readers. If you appeal to their emotions about a certain topic, it will be easier to persuade them.

Credibility is important because you don't want the readers to think you're clueless. If they do, you won't be able to persuade them.
